Gil’s Testimony

Looking back on years past and knowing where I am today, my life has always been one with the Lord.   BUT all through my early years I did not really realize it.   Not until around age 40, living in Bowie Maryland, did I finally come to recognize God’s Hand on me.   After two years of attending a prayer group every Saturday night, I took the step and asked Jesus to come into my life and baptize me with the Holy Spirit (being born again – John 3:1-21) - - - and HE (Jesus) did do that very thing.   This was NOT a big explosive experience but a very gentle, loving, hugging one.

I KNEW this time, when the Lord touched me that HE was real and came to live in and with me.   BUT, even after being “born again”, I still had my times of trouble with depression, doubts and attacks by Satan.   I learned through years of receiving Bible teachings, much personal reading and studying that when a person turns their life over to the Lord, after living a life where they focused only on their own life -- Satan does not easily turn loose!   I had to be extremely persistent and faithful in my walk with the Lord.   As time passed, I became stronger in the Lord as HE was with me and carried me through the many walks on rocky shores and through rough waters.   Even now, I am still growing in the Lord each day but I would not trade one moment of my growth in the Lord for anything that the world can offer me.   Being a “born again” Christian, I believe in using all the gifts of the Holy Spirit to the fullest as HE determines for me.    

Going back to prior years before age 40, I can look back and see where my life took a decidedly different turn starting around the years 1957-1958.   I was attending a Lutheran (Missouri Synod) Church in Torrance, California.   There was a prayer group that met each week at church where they prayed for many things and people – physical, emotional and spiritual healings were very evident – peoples lives were changed, healings from cancer and other diseases and the church flourished spiritually and in numbers.

I remember them telling me that they were praying for me emotionally and spiritually.   When I graduated from college they gave me a party and gave me a little statue of a “hobo” (I have it even today).   That statue represented exactly how I felt in those days and they all knew it.   I accepted the statue and the party and went on my way … not really knowing the people or feeling the affect of their prayers …and still not realizing the Lord was with me.

As time passed, I lost all contact with the church as I moved to Houston, then to Philadelphia with General Electric.  G.E. lost a large contract and I was scheduled for lay off – but was assured by an upper manager of continued employment with G.E. and that he knew someone at Goddard Space Flight Center, Greenbelt, Maryland that would hire me.  

It was while in Maryland during fall of 1972, that the Lord really changed my life and I thank the praying people in Torrance, California for the beginning of this real turn around in my life with the Lord.   In January 1976, I was transferred back to G.E., Valley Forge and began coming to Centennial that summer.

As you read this testimony, look back on your life AND YOU WILL SEE the Lord guiding you in a specific direction - - - All you need to do is allow yourself to look through eyes opened by the Holy Spirit.
